Arrived in Exumas!

After a passage straight south from Brunswick, GA, we turned left, crossed the Gulf Stream and landed at Lucaya on Great Bahama Island. We arrived at midnight after 2.5 days of travel, covering 350 NM so we tied up at the Customs and Immigration dock and waited for them to arrive at 8:45 AM. This time, we’d done our homework in advance so we cleared in 25 minutes and continued to our friend Gills Taillefer dock around the corner to tie up at his private dock. We stayed three nights, completing a number of boat projects that we’d deferred in our haste to leave Brunswick to catch a favorable Gulf Stream crossing weather window.

Knowing that Ann Ison and Kerrie McEvoy were flying in to Nassau, Kevin Christiansen, Tom Warner and John Ison, departed Monday, January 22, arriving for the night at Little Stirrup Cay by nightfall after an exciting day sailing close hauled into 20-23kts east wind.
